When Do UK Intake Classes Start?
The September or the main intake in the UK usually start between mid-September and early October, with the highest number of courses.
The January intake usually starts in early to mid-January, and the May intake begins around early May. To guide foreign students, universities also host orientation programs before classes start.
Depending on the university, final enrollment deadlines are typically set a few weeks following the start of the course.

What Is the CAS Timeline for UK Intakes?
The CAS timeline is a very crucial step for all UK intakes, in which CAS stands for Confirmation of Acceptance for Studies. Usually, the CAS is issued by the university after you accept your offer and meet all requirements.
You must pay the tuition deposit and submit all required documents before the university deadline to receive your CAS. To apply for a UK student visa, you must have a CAS.
CAS issuance timelines varies according on the intake, but are usually issued a few weeks to a few months before the start of the course.
